After a summer of electrifying festival appearances, WOODKIN — the new project from Mollono.Bass and MAZ’N — officially steps into the spotlight with their debut single Light Me Up, now available on Spotify.
What began as spontaneous chemistry on stage has quickly grown into a full-scale collaboration. WOODKIN captures the energy of electronic club culture while weaving in the emotional depth of live vocals — a rare combination that resonated instantly with audiences.
At the heart of their debut lies Light Me Up, a glittering piece of peak-time material built on a steadily escalating groove. The track rises layer by layer, balancing Mollono.Bass’s organic, driving production with the emotive power of MAZ’N’s voice. The result is a moment of pure release — a track engineered to ignite dancefloors and live up to its name.
While Blinded accompanies the release as a second, more introspective cut, it’s Light Me Up that sets the tone for WOODKIN’s journey ahead: bold, melodic, and ready for the world stage.
With this first single now streaming, WOODKIN are not only introducing their sound but also giving a glimpse of what’s to come — a debut album that promises to push the boundaries of emotion and energy in electronic music.
